40#include <stdio.h>
41#include <stdlib.h>
42#include <string.h>
43
44int opterr = 1, /* if error message should be printed */
45 optind = 1, /* index into parent argv vector */
46 optopt, /* character checked for validity */
47 optreset; /* reset getopt */
48char *optarg; /* argument associated with option */
49
50#define BADCH (int)'?'
51#define BADARG (int)':'
52#define EMSG ""
53
54/*
55 * getopt --
56 * Parse argc/argv argument vector.
57 */
58int
59getopt(nargc, nargv, ostr)
60 int nargc;
61 char * const *nargv;
62 const char *ostr;
63{
64 extern char *__progname;
65 static char *place = EMSG; /* option letter processing */
66 char *oli; /* option letter list index */
67
68 if (optreset || !*place) { /* update scanning pointer */
69 optreset = 0;
70 if (optind >= nargc || *(place = nargv[optind]) != '-') {
71 place = EMSG;
72 return (-1);
73 }
74 if (place[1] && *++place == '-') { /* found "--" */
75 ++optind;
76 place = EMSG;
77 return (-1);
78 }
79 } /* option letter okay? */
80 if ((optopt = (int)*place++) == (int)':' ||
81 !(oli = strchr(ostr, optopt))) {
82 /*
83 * if the user didn't specify '-' as an option,
84 * assume it means -1.
85 */
86 if (optopt == (int)'-')
87 return (-1);
88 if (!*place)
89 ++optind;
90 if (opterr && *ostr != ':' && optopt != BADCH)
91 (void)fprintf(stderr,
92 "%s: illegal option -- %c\n", __progname, optopt);
93 return (BADCH);
94 }
95 if (*++oli != ':') { /* don't need argument */
96 optarg = NULL;
97 if (!*place)
98 ++optind;
99 }
100 else { /* need an argument */
101 if (*place) /* no white space */
102 optarg = place;
103 else if (nargc <= ++optind) { /* no arg */
104 place = EMSG;
105 if (*ostr == ':')
106 return (BADARG);
107 if (opterr)
108 (void)fprintf(stderr,
109 "%s: option requires an argument -- %c\n",
110 __progname, optopt);
111 return (BADCH);
112 }
113 else /* white space */
114 optarg = nargv[optind];
115 place = EMSG;
116 ++optind;
117 }
118 return (optopt); /* dump back option letter */
119}
